    Default St Agnes baptism records

    Hi
    I've been trying to find the baptism record for John Cocking born abt 1838 at St Agnes Cornwall but have not been able to find it online. FreeReg only have from 1813-1825, Cornwall OPC don't have from 1821-1868, & Family Search don't seem to cover this either. I wondered if anyone could do a look-up please as I live in Northumberland?
